Black Hills FCU (SD) Offers Competitive Long-Term CDs

POSTED ON BY

Availability: Residents of 11 western and 9 central South Dakota counties.

Black Hills Federal Credit Union’s (BHFCU) 7-8 year CD and 7-8 year Ultimate CD currently offer a range of competitive tiered APYs.

The 7-8 year CD requires a minimum $500 opening deposit and has four rate tiers:

    2.40% APY, $500+; 2.50% APY, $25k+; 2.55% APY, $99k+; and 2.60% APY, $200k+.

The 7-8 year Ultimate CD requires an open Ultimate Checking account, and has three rate tiers:

    2.60%, $25k+; 2.65%, $99k+; and 2.70%, $200k+.

Ultimate Checking

The Ultimate Checking is not a Rewards Checking Account, but a personal checking account that currently earns 0.08% APY on all balances. There is no minimum balance required to open an Ultimate Checking account, but a $1.5k minimum daily balance needs to be maintained to avoid the $7.50 monthly service fee.

As stated in the Truth In Savings document, the Early Withdrawal Penalty reads as follows:

For certificates with terms of 36 months or more, the penalty is the greater of
2% of the amount withdrawn or 180 days of dividends on the amount withdrawn.

Availability

Headquartered in Rapid City, South Dakota, Black Hills Federal Credit Union’s field of membership (FOM) is primarily residency based, with individuals who live, work, worship, volunteer, or attend school in the South Dakota counties of Buffalo, Butte, Custer, Dewey, Fall River, Haakon, Hughes, Hyde, Jerauld, Lawrence, Lincoln, Meade, McCook, Miner, Pennington, Sanborn, Stanley, Sully, Turner, or Ziebach eligible to join.

In addition, immediate family members and household members of eligible individuals also qualify for membership.

Joining BHFCU and opening a 7-8 year CD or Ultimate CD can be done online, or at any of 14 South Dakota branches located in Custer, Eagle Butte, Hot Springs, Pierre, Rapid City (6), Sioux Falls, Spearfish, Sturgis, and Wall.

Credit Union Overview

Black Hills Federal Credit Union (NCUA Charter # 4365) has an overall health grade of "A+" at DepositAccounts.com, with a Texas ratio of 1.65% (excellent), based on June 30, 2016 data. In the past year, BHFCU increased its total deposit by $52.52 million, an excellent annual growth rate of 5.83%. Please refer to our financial overview of Black Hills Federal Credit Union for more details.

Black Hills Federal Credit Union is South Dakota’s largest credit union, with nearly 60,000 members and assets in excess of $1.08 billion. How the CDs Compare

When compared to the similar length-of-term CDs tracked by DepositAccounts.com that are available within the FOM, Black Hills Federal Credit Union's 7-8 year CD and Ultimate CD various APYs (ranging from 2.40% and 2.70%) are substantially higher, regardless of minimum deposit.

The above rates are accurate as of 10/12/2016.
